[ARCHIVED] DPW Truck Day on May 22

DPW-truck

Touch and fill your favorite Department of Public Works (DPW) trucks on Saturday, May 22!

Celebrate National Public Works week as we recognize the outstanding efforts of the Wellesley DPW staff and take part in a food drive to benefit the Wellesley Food Pantry. 

A variety of trucks will be open for visitors to explore during the Touch a Truck event from 8 a.m. to 2 p.m. at DPW Headquarters (20 Municipal Way). Peek into dump trucks, front loaders, and perhaps even a fire truck or a police cruiser. Bring a non-perishable food donation to help fill a bucket or a truck bed. 

A second fill a truck will be located in the book exchange area at the Recycling and Disposal Facility (RDF).

Food Pantry logoAll donated food will go to the Wellesley Food Pantry which currently serves approximately 400 clients in about 200 households in Town. One third of clients are children 18 years old and younger. Suggested donations include:
